We had a gift certificate for this restaurant so we decided to go this evening for a Mother's Day celebration. \r
\r
Before I begin, let me preface by saying that the restaurant was not busy, we were one of maybe 10 tables occupied, most of which were parties of 2-3 persons, and there were maybe 4 people at the \r
\r
The food was mediocre, the prices seemed inflated for the quality and preparation and then there was the service - or the absence of service I should say!\r
\r
The server had a look that was a cross between someone who hated people and that of someone who was continuously sucking on a lemon, which was only matched by his complete lack of personality. He didn't smile at all and several times asked a question and then walked off without waiting for an answer.\r
\r
We waited 5 minutes before he came to the table to take drink orders. He second guessed our entire order, as though he assumed we knew nothing about food or what or how much we wanted. The server brought us the salad that came with the dinner and the miso soup. The soup was weak and the tofu tasted like it had been tossed in literally just before service. When we finished, he brought us some tempura we had ordered, and while we were working on that, he brought out our daughter's dinner and then NOTHING for 25 minutes! So our daughter was completely through with her meal and unoccupied when we finally did receive our plates. Add this to the fact that our sushi didn't arrive until half way through our dinner plates, which to me suggests that either the server did not know the abilities of the back chefs and the sushi chefs OR there is no sense of timing, in either event it just added to the lousy service. The final straw was waiting 10 minutes to get the check and then having 18% gratuity automatically added to the check. WHAT A JOKE! \r
\r
A word to the wise, this is NOT the place to enjoy great food. If I could give this place zero out of five I would!
Pros: Patio dining
Cons: Service is abysmall! Not kid friendly (although they have a child menu). Ambience is plain.
